package p;
import java.lang.reflect.InvocationTargetException;
import java.lang.reflect.Method;
/**
* Invokes I.m using reflection.
*/
public class Treflect {
public static int test(p.I ii) throws Throwable {
int accum = 0;
Method m = p.I.class.getMethod("m");
try {
for (int j = 0; j < 100000; j++) {
Object o = m.invoke(ii);
accum += ((Integer) o).intValue();
}
} catch (InvocationTargetException ite) {
throw ite.getCause();
}
return accum;
}
public static int test(p.I ii, byte b, char c, short s, int i, long l,
Object o1, Object o2, Object o3, Object o4, Object o5, Object o6)
throws Throwable {
Method m = p.I.class.getMethod("m", Byte.TYPE, Character.TYPE,
Short.TYPE, Integer.TYPE, Long.TYPE,
Object.class, Object.class, Object.class,
Object.class, Object.class, Object.class);
int accum = 0;
try {
for (int j = 0; j < 100000; j++) {
Object o = m.invoke(ii, b, c, s, i, l, o1, o2, o3, o4, o5, o6);
accum += ((Integer) o).intValue();
}
} catch (InvocationTargetException ite) {
throw ite.getCause();
}
return accum;
}
}
